Condenser Water Flow Interlock

The Symbio800 shall accept an isolated contact closure input from a customer installed proof-
of-flow device such as a flow switch and customer provided pump starter auxiliary contact for
interlocking with condenser water flow. The input shall be filtered to allow momentary openings
and closings of the switch due to turbulent water flow, etc. This shall be accomplished with a 6
seconds filtering time. The sensing voltage for the condenser water flow switch is 115/240 VAC.
On a call for cooling after the restart inhibit timer has timed out, the Symbio800 shall energize the
condenser water pump relay and then check the condenser water flow switch and pump starter
interlock input for flow confirmation. Startup of the compressor will not be allowed until flow has
proven.
If flow is not initially established within 1200 seconds (20 minutes) of the condenser pump re-
lay energizing, an automatically resetting diagnostic "Condenser Water Flow Overdue" shall be
generated which terminates the prestart mode and de-energizes the condenser water pump relay
This diagnostic is automatically reset if flow is established at any later time.

Chilled Water Reset (CWR)

The MP will reset the chilled water temperature setpoint based on either return water tempera-
ture, or outdoor air temperature. The Return Reset option is standard, Outdoor Reset is optional.
The following is selectable:
When the chiller is running, if any type of CWR is enabled, the MP will step the CWS toward the
desired CWS' (based on the below equations and setup parameters) at a rate of 1 degree F every
5 minutes until the Active CWS equals the desired CWS'. When the chiller is not running the CWS
will be fully reset immediately (within one minute). The chiller will then start at the Differential to
Start value above a fully reset CWS or CWS' for Outdoor, Return, and Constant Return Reset.

Equations for calculating CWR

Equation used to get Degrees of Reset:
Outdoor Air:
Degrees of Reset = Reset Ratio * (Start Reset - TOD)
Return Reset:
Degrees of Reset = Reset Ratio * (Start Reset - (TWE - TWL))
Constant Return:
Degrees of Reset = 100% * (Design Delta Temp - (TWE - TWL))
To obtain Active CWS from Degrees of Reset:
Active CWS = Degrees of Reset + Previous CWS

RESET TYPE Setpoint.
This can be set to: NO CWR, OUTDOOR AIR TEMPERATURE RESET, RETURN WATER TEM-
PERATURE RESET, or CONSTANT RETURN WATER TEMPERATURE RESET. The MP shall not
permit more than one type of reset to be selected.
